theflyonthewall.com: FDA: Serious complications associated with NWPT systems
The FDA said: "This is to alert you to deaths and serious complications, especially bleeding and infection, associated with the use of Negative Pressure Wound Therapy, or NPWT, systems, and to provide recommendations to reduce the risk. Although rare, these complications can occur wherever NPWT systems are used, including acute and long-term healthcare facilities and at home. FDA has received reports of six deaths and 77 injuries associated with NPWT systems over the past two years...In the last two years, FDA received six death and 77 injury reports associated with NPWT systems. Most of the deaths reported to FDA occurred at home or in a long-term care facility. Bleeding was the most serious complication and was reported in six death and 17 injury reports."
